Entrepreneurship competences in I4.0 and A.I LEAD MIGRANTS TO INCLUSION
​
2023-2025 ERASMUS BIG SCALE PROJECT
ITALY - SPAIN - TURKEY - GREECE
The objectives we want to achieve are:
- to give migrants skills in entrepreneurship in innovative sectors (such as industry 4.0 or artificial intelligence), providing them with educational materials made by migrants from the same country of origin (with the same language and culture)
- to reduce migrants' unemployment rate
- Make migrants feel more included in local society thanks to the connections established between local entrepreneurs and migrants and through the storytelling of migrants.
The sub-objectives are:
a) migrants with entrepreneurial skills
b) migrants with more information about the local territories and opportunities
c) local community more involved in migrants' needs
d) migrants are seen by local entrepreneurs as a strength and not as a weight
​
The concrete results/output will be:
- videos made by migrants in a Fablab, showing how to create a product with Industry 4.0 (I 4.0) or Artificial Intelligence (AI) technologies in their mother tongue (for example, how to use a 3D printer or make a laser cut...
- stories told by migrants about their migration, their daily life, and their dreams in their mother tongue with subtitles in the local language.
- social cooperatives created and managed by migrants
- job offers for migrants/subcontractors for their social enterprise, inserted by local entrepreneurs in the platform dedicated to them
- Network of academic institutions and business organizations to develop synergies among science, education, and entrepreneurship​

EFYRA- ERASMUS PROJECT
2020 - 2022 CROAZIA SLOVENIA ITALY HUNGARY ESTONIA SERBIA MACEDONIA
Europe’s rural areas have one common problem, and that is the migration of the young people. The purpose of the project is to identify the causes of migration in each partner area through a joint discussion of the project partners and to identify suggestions for preventing youth migration through active workshops. The quality of the analyzes and thematic discussions will be contributed by the experts (demographers and sociologists) who will be involved in the design of the EFYRA Study. The EFYRA Study will try to make an impact on policy-making at EU level. The project will involve young people who will be actively involved in analyzes and workshops, and the creation of EFYRA Study. https://www.efyra.eu/

SOCIAL CROWDFUNDING FOR ENTREPRENEURS
2021 - YOUTH EXCHANGE - ITALY - SPAIN - TURKEY - ALBANIA - PORTUGAL - MACEDONIA
A Youth Exchange where the young Entrepreneurs will learn and improve skills and competencies about social crowdfunding, which is most often used by start-up companies or growing businesses as a way of accessing alternative funds. It is an innovative way of sourcing funding for new projects, businesses, or ideas. The participants will be able to put their ideas into practice while learning to use the platforms available and the main types of crowdfunding. They will understand what differentiates an ethical and social investment from a speculative one, collaborate in groups locally and internationally, and improve verbal communication in English, improve social skills, improve their self-esteem, and create a realistic view of what they are capable of. Participants will improve the following knowledge:
a) basis on entrepreneurship
b) concept of sustainable economic sustainable and ethical social behavior
c) local and international financing/crowdfunding systems.
RURAL ENTREPRENEURSHIP FOR ALL
2022-2023 ITALY LITHUANIA
The project, financed by the Erasmus+ program (KA210-ADU - Small-scale partnerships in adult education) was originally created to enhance the partnership between the 2 associations (Slow Tourism South Tyrol and AKTIVYSTAI) and prevent adults' migration from the rural areas. Its target is adults living in rural areas and adults with immigrants background in Lithuania and Italy with the following objectives:
-
Create new employment/entrepreneurship opportunities in the tourism sector for people in rural areas
-
Include emarginated people in local society.
-
Enhance digital skills
-
Give adult competencies on entrepreneurship.
-
Give adults information, network, and instruments to enhance slow tourism
